Transaction 31e71af6a2aca24bb57fde32abd7e5ed3868304486846e77a4bfda2ceb59d6d5

2 Input
2 Outputs
  • 31e71af6a2aca24bb57fde32abd7e5ed3868304486846e77a4bfda2ceb59d6d5:0
  • value  80000
    address  3DRKQpu7dy3HSN5w8cQcAeDgZZeGXRePw1
  • 31e71af6a2aca24bb57fde32abd7e5ed3868304486846e77a4bfda2ceb59d6d5:1
  • value  1562526
    address  32D3BwXtxrB7m2TzCM9uXAmoie1N7Bt985